Subject: [PATCH 5/5] lavu/mathematics: Return early if either a or b is zero
This removes the need to check b further down
---
libavutil/mathematics.c | 5 ++++-
1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/libavutil/mathematics.c b/libavutil/mathematics.c
index 61aeb7c029..06f6e61e78 100644
--- a/libavutil/mathematics.c
+++ b/libavutil/mathematics.c
@@ -71,6 +71,9 @@ int64_t av_rescale_rnd(int64_t a, int64_t b, int64_t c, enum AVRounding rnd)
rnd -= AV_ROUND_PASS_MINMAX;
}
+ if (a == 0 || b == 0)
+ return 0;
+
if (a < 0)
return -(uint64_t)av_rescale_rnd(-FFMAX(a, -INT64_MAX), b, c, rnd ^ ((rnd >> 1) & 1));
@@ -85,7 +88,7 @@ int64_t av_rescale_rnd(int64_t a, int64_t b, int64_t c, enum AVRounding rnd)
else {
int64_t ad = a / c;
int64_t a2 = (a % c * b + r) / c;
- if (ad >= INT32_MAX && b && ad > (INT64_MAX - a2) / b)
+ if (ad >= INT32_MAX && ad > (INT64_MAX - a2) / b)
return INT64_MIN;
return ad * b + a2;
}
